anti-locking, a. Chiefly Motoring. Brit. |ˌantɪˈlɒkɪŋ|, U.S. |ˌænˌtaɪˈlɑkɪŋ|, |ˌæn(t)iˈlɑkɪŋ| [‹ anti- prefix1 + locking n.1 Compare slightly later anti-lock adj.] = anti-lock adj.
1962Automobile Engineer Oct. 386/2 A demonstration was recently given of cars equipped with prototype versions of the new anti-locking system. 1985Record (Bergen County, New Jersey) (Nexis) 20 Jan. c18 Chrysler will offer an antilocking brake system on the front-wheel-drive '87 C-body replacement for the current rear-drive Fifth Avenue. 1997Calgary Herald (Nexis) 10 Oct. g12 Safety equipment includes dual front airbags as standard equipment, side impact protection, adjustable front seat belts and anti-locking brakes. |
